Custodian
Job Description:
First Free Church is seeking a dependable, team-oriented Custodian to help steward our campus and support the ministries that happen here each week. This role is vital to ensuring our facilities are clean, safe, and welcoming for worship services, classes, and community events. At First Free Church, we believe “Love is a Verb.” Caring for our campus is one practical way we serve our church family and guests. This position also offers a clear pathway to a Lead Custodian role for individuals who demonstrate strong initiative, reliability, and leadership potential.
The Custodian is responsible for daily cleaning, event setup support, and general facility care across our multi-building campus. This is a hands-on role requiring consistency, attention to detail, and a servant-hearted attitude. This is a full-time, hourly position and may include some evenings and occasional weekends depending on ministry needs.
- Clean and maintain classrooms, offices, restrooms, worship spaces, and common areas
- Vacuum, sweep, mop, dust, disinfect, and restock supplies
- Empty trash and recycling throughout campus buildings
- Assist with event setup and teardown
- Prepare spaces for weekend services and special events
- Follow established custodial procedures and safety standards
- Identify and report maintenance needs or safety concerns
- Assist with seasonal and campus-wide projects
- Work cooperatively with the Facilities team and church staff
- High school diploma or equivalent preferred
- Prior custodial or cleaning experience helpful but not required
- Ability to work independently and follow structured procedures
- Strong work ethic and attention to detail
- Ability to lift up to 40 lbs. and remain active for extended periods
- Dependable, punctual, and team-oriented
